Linux环境下安装Oracle10g详细教程
需积分: 3 82 浏览量
更新于2024-07-29
收藏 485KB DOC 举报
“Linux下安装Oracle10g的详细步骤,包括必要的软件和环境配置。”
在Linux环境下安装Oracle 10g是一项技术性较强的工作,需要遵循一定的步骤和确保系统满足必要的先决条件。本教程将指导你完成这个过程,主要针对Red Hat Enterprise Linux 5.4版本和Oracle 10g版本10.2.0.1.0。
### 一、安装前的准备工作
首先,你需要确保你的Linux系统是Red Hat Enterprise Linux 5.4,并且有Oracle 10g的安装文件。Oracle 10g对操作系统内核版本有一定的要求,至少需要2.4.21-4.EL,但你的系统可能已经运行在一个更新的内核版本,如2.6.18-164.e15xen。你可以通过`uname -r`命令来查看当前的内核版本。
### 二、验证安装环境
在安装Oracle 10g之前,确保你的系统安装了以下软件包及其对应的最低版本:
- `gcc-3.2.3-2`
- `make-3.79`
- `binutils-2.11`
- `openmotif-2.2.2-16`
- `setarch-1.3-1`
- `compat-gcc-7.3-2.96.122`
- `compat-gcc-c++-7.3-2.96.122`
- `compat-libstdc++-7.3-2.96.122`
- `compat-libstdc++-devel-7.3-2.96.122`
- `compat-db-4.0.14.5`(Oracle 10g数据库安装指南虽然列为此为必需,但在实际环境中可能不必要)
你可以使用`rpm -q`命令来检查这些软件包是否已安装以及它们的版本。例如,`rpm -q gcc make binutils openmotif setarch compat-db compat-gcc compat-gcc-c++ compat-libstdc++ compat-libstdc++-devel`。
### 三、安装过程
1. **创建用户和组**:Oracle 10g通常建议使用特定的用户和组来运行数据库服务,例如创建`oracle`用户和`dba`组。
2. **设置磁盘空间**:确保有足够空间用于数据库文件和临时文件,通常在 `/u01/app/oracle` 目录下创建数据文件和日志文件。
3. **调整系统参数**:根据Oracle的官方文档,修改`/etc/security/limits.conf`以增加内存限制,以及调整`/etc/sysctl.conf`以优化网络和内存设置。
4. **安装Oracle 10g**:使用图形化界面或者命令行方式运行安装程序,按照提示进行操作。
5. **配置数据库实例**:安装完成后,使用DBCA(Database Configuration Assistant)创建数据库实例,设置所需的表空间和服务。
6. **启动和停止数据库服务**:学习如何使用`sqlplus`和`lsnrctl`等工具启动和停止数据库服务。
7. **安全设置**:根据最佳实践,配置数据库安全策略,如限制远程访问,设置强壮的密码策略等。
8. **性能调优**:根据实际负载进行性能调优,这可能涉及SQL查询优化、索引管理、内存分配等。
在安装过程中,你可能会遇到权限问题、依赖性问题或其他系统配置问题,因此需要具备基本的Linux和Oracle知识,以便能够解决问题。此外,遵循Oracle的官方文档和社区的最佳实践是成功安装和运行Oracle 10g的关键。
2009-04-24 上传
2009-03-17 上传
2014-05-05 上传
2012-09-23 上传
2011-09-10 上传
2021-10-07 上传
2009-08-26 上传
2012-05-08 上传